AltaPacific announces shareholder dividend

SANTA ROSA – AltaPacific Bancorp, parent company of Santa Rosa-based AltaPacific Bank (OTCBB: ABNK), announced today that company’s board of directors approved a 5 percent stock dividend per common share in April.

The business-focused institution will pay the dividend on April 20, 2012 to shareholders of record as of April 6, 2012.

The company completed a merger with Covina-based Stellar Business Bank in February, nearly doubling the bank’s assets to a total of $202 million. The merger increased AltaPacific’s footprint in Southern California and added a division focused on lending backed by the U.S. Small Business Administration.

AltaPacific earned $304,000 in 2011 and saw its assets grow by 44.5 percent, to a total of $115.3 million. The bank’s Friday closing stock price was unchanged at $9 a share.
